Plumbing costs change based on a few key factors. The difficulty of reaching the pipes, the complexity of the repair, and whether parts need to be sourced quickly all play a role. Older home systems often require extra time to navigate or modernize, which can add to the labor hours. We also consider if the issue is a simple blockage or a deeper line failure that needs specialized equipment. While simple fixes are often affordable, larger jobs vary based on these conditions.

Common causes of plumbing pipe leaks in Urban Honolulu include corrosion due to the salty air, high water pressure, and aging pipes. Tree roots can also infiltrate underground lines. Wear and tear from constant use, especially in high-humidity environments, can also contribute. Regular checks can help catch issues early.
